Alaska Airlines today launched a "Hawaii Now" fare sale, featuring low fares to Hawaii’s most popular vacation destinations from several West Coast cities, including Anchorage, Alaska, Seattle, Portland, Ore., the Bay Area, Sacramento, Calif., and San Diego. One-way fares start as low as $149 for flights from West Coast destinations and $199 for flights from Alaska.

"Travel to Hawaii has never been more affordable," said Joe Sprague, Alaska Airlines’ vice president of marketing. "The Hawaii Now sale offers travelers Alaska’s award-winning service for one of the lowest fares available anywhere on the West Coast."

Tickets must be purchased by Aug. 15 and travel completed by Nov. 10, 2010.

All Hawaii flights are operated with Boeing 737-800 aircraft, accommodating 16 passengers in first class and 141 in the main cabin. Inflight service includes meals for purchase in the main cabin, complimentary meal service in first class and Alaska Airlines’ digEplayer, a personal entertainment system offering a variety of movies, television shows, music and other features.

Alaska Airlines and Horizon Air, subsidiaries of Alaska Air Group , together serve more than 90 cities through an expansive network in Alaska, the Lower 48, Hawaii, Canada and Mexico. Alaska Airlines ranked "Highest in Customer Satisfaction Among Traditional Network Carriers" in the J.D. Power and Associates 2008, 2009 and 2010 North America Airline Satisfaction Studies(SM).
